Checksums in Software package Distribution: When software is distributed by means of down load, MD5 checksums will often be supplied to confirm which the downloaded file matches the original file and has not been tampered with. Even so, resulting from MD5’s collision vulnerabilities, safer hash capabilities like SHA-256 are being used rather than MD5 for these reasons.
These vulnerabilities might be exploited by attackers to generate destructive info With all the identical hash as genuine information or to reverse-engineer hashed passwords, undermining security.
We will require to accomplish the calculation in techniques, due to the fact this on the web calculator for rational expressions doesn’t enable parentheses for buying the operations. Enable’s start off by discovering the results of the initial section:
Distribute the loveThe algorithm has demonstrated alone to generally be a useful Device In terms of solving training issues. It’s also not with no bias. You could be pondering how some ...
Overview on the MD5 Algorithm The MD5 (Message Digest Algorithm 5) is usually a broadly applied cryptographic hash operate that produces 128-little bit values (32 hexadecimal people). Created by Ronald Rivest in 1991, MD5 was originally meant to be a safe algorithm for generating a hard and fast-length hash for variable-duration inputs, for instance information or messages. It became extensively adopted for responsibilities like file integrity examining and digital signatures, between other cryptographic applications in Cybersecurity Coaching Classes .
Keep Informed: Keep updated on the newest stability ideal methods and vulnerabilities in cryptographic algorithms to help make knowledgeable decisions about algorithm alternatives in your applications.
These algorithms consist of mechanisms like salting and crucial stretching, which ensure it is appreciably more challenging for attackers to crack passwords, even should they acquire entry to hashed password databases.
Which means the output of the final action will develop into the initialization vector B for another Procedure. It replaces the first initialization vector B, which was 89abcdef. For those who abide by all of the other lines, we end up getting:
MD5 is basically deprecated in modern-day cryptography resulting from its vulnerabilities. It really is not deemed safe for cryptographic reasons including digital signatures or certificate verification. Instead, safer hash capabilities like SHA-256 or SHA-three are advised.
scrypt: scrypt is an additional password hashing algorithm that is similar to bcrypt but is built to be much more memory-intense, making it proof against attacks employing custom components such as ASICs.
In this blog, we’ll dive into why MD5 is no more the hero it once was, the risks it poses, and what’s taken its position. We’ll also chat about sensible tricks for maintaining your facts Secure and the way to shift faraway from MD5 in older techniques.
Cybersecurity Sophistication: Superior attackers can exploit MD5 vulnerabilities for espionage and information theft. It’s essential to make use of more check here secure cryptographic methods to thwart these types of attackers.
The review of examining cryptographic programs to seek out weaknesses or split them. MD5 is topic to in depth cryptanalysis.
This time, the next word from the enter concept, M1 is additional to the result from the prior move with modular addition. In accordance with the The input M segment, M1 is 54686579.